Winter hours change for Sheffield’s Household Waste Recycling Centres

From Sunday 1 October, Sheffield’s Household Waste Recycling Centres will change to their winter opening hours. 

 

All five of Sheffield’s HWRCs will be open 9.30 am to 3.30 pm, until 31 March 2024 and residents are advised to check opening days before they travel to a site. Check opening days below: 

 

  • Shirecliffe: Longley Avenue West, S5 8WA. Open: 7 days a week
  • Blackstock Road: Gleadless, S14 1FY.  Closed: Wednesday.
  • Beighton Road: Woodhouse, S13 7PS. Closed: Tuesday.
  • Deepcar: Manchester Road, S36 2UU. Closed:  Tuesday and Wednesday.
  • High Green: Greaves Lane, S35 4GR. Closed: Wednesday and Thursday.

 

Sites accept a wide range of household waste for recycling, including textiles, glass bottles and jars, wood, scrap metal, batteries, garden waste, electrical appliances and even engine and cooking oil.  For more information about what these sites can accept please visit: https://www.veolia.co.uk/sheffield/HWRC

 

Top tips to remember when visiting your local Recycling Centre:

 

  • Household Waste Recycling Centres can be busier over weekends and bank holidays; please be patient if visiting during peak times.
  • Do not queue outside the sites; this is a potential danger for yourself and other road users.
  • Only waste from your own place of residence in Sheffield can be accepted.
